When i try to open a file on a remote machine
(for example \\server2\myshare\myfile.xml),
instead of asking me for credentials,
Stylus Studio says "Access Denied".

I have to go to Windows Explorer, connect to that machine,
enter my credentials, then come back to Stylus Studio
and it opens fine.

Version 6.0 Build 212e
